diff options
author | Brad King <brad.king@kitware.com> | 2015-08-21 13:28:55 (GMT) |
---|---|---|
committer | CMake Topic Stage <kwrobot@kitware.com> | 2015-08-21 13:28:55 (GMT) |
commit | f9865743ed942b1932d664d136a4ad505b724bf6 (patch) | |
tree | aa5985e0b415d0210e46fc94013db30958a6c93a /Modules/Platform | |
parent | 4ae9362b5be154781543b9255e06366a528db359 (diff) | |
parent | 625225bbe6a84350759d7116a6cd5ad2f850e635 (diff) | |
download | CMake-f9865743ed942b1932d664d136a4ad505b724bf6.zip CMake-f9865743ed942b1932d664d136a4ad505b724bf6.tar.gz CMake-f9865743ed942b1932d664d136a4ad505b724bf6.tar.bz2 |
Merge topic 'hp-ux-itanium-shared-libs'
625225bb HP-UX: Do not use ".sl" extension for shared libs on Itanium
Diffstat (limited to 'Modules/Platform')
-rw-r--r-- | Modules/Platform/HP-UX.cmake |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/Modules/Platform/HP-UX.cmake b/Modules/Platform/HP-UX.cmake index 581301b..88932ad 100644 --- a/Modules/Platform/HP-UX.cmake +++ b/Modules/Platform/HP-UX.cmake @@ -1,9 +1,11 @@ set(CMAKE_PLATFORM_REQUIRED_RUNTIME_PATH /usr/lib) -set(CMAKE_SHARED_LIBRARY_SUFFIX ".sl") # .so +if(NOT CMAKE_SYSTEM_PROCESSOR STREQUAL "ia64") + set(CMAKE_SHARED_LIBRARY_SUFFIX ".sl") # .so + set(CMAKE_FIND_LIBRARY_SUFFIXES ".sl" ".so" ".a") + set(CMAKE_EXTRA_SHARED_LIBRARY_SUFFIXES ".so") +endif() set(CMAKE_DL_LIBS "dld") -set(CMAKE_FIND_LIBRARY_SUFFIXES ".sl" ".so" ".a") -set(CMAKE_EXTRA_SHARED_LIBRARY_SUFFIXES ".so") # The HP linker needs to find transitive shared library dependencies # in the -L path. Therefore the runtime path must be added to the |